+ Add

5 bedroom Villas for sale in Mamoura 18, Al Maamoura

1 property
  • Villa - 5 Bedrooms - 7 Bathrooms for sale in Mamoura 18 - Al Maamoura - Doha
    25

    Villa

    4,900,000 QAR

    A Majestic 5 Bedroom Villa in Al Mamoura

    NelsonPark Property logo image

    Mamoura 18, Al Maamoura, Doha

    5

    7

    652 sqm